Transaction 52508981317e3bbfb9df1613c1b1f407a408a5a375805fc55c04c876cdc74530

2 Input
2 Outputs
  • 52508981317e3bbfb9df1613c1b1f407a408a5a375805fc55c04c876cdc74530:0
  • value  20474676
    address  3Qhg81J7heeQB7f5YQvXfhiCRU4bPRHQap
  • 52508981317e3bbfb9df1613c1b1f407a408a5a375805fc55c04c876cdc74530:1
  • value  453077011
    address  32N1No6cU3Kwis7ApNa7zqveUsAeGP4Tti